Crysis Warhead, Stand-Alone PC Game, Ships to Retail

September 16, 2008 by Sara Leave a Comment

Electronic Arts today shipped Crysis Warhead, the next chapter in the Crysis franchise, in North America and Europe. The game — which is a stand-alone title and does not require the original Crysis in order to play, will be available via digital download on Sept. 18.

Crysis Warhead features a new single-player campaign as well as Crysis Wars, a new multiplayer suite for the Crysis universe. The game costs $29.99.

Crysis Warhead takes place alongside the events of the first Crysis, with players fighting enemies on the other side of the island as a nanosuit-clad Sergeant “Psycho” Sykes. The multiplayer component, Crysis Wars, features 21 maps and three multiplayer modes: InstantAction, a frenetic deathmatch enhanced by the power of the nanosuit; PowerStruggle, a hardcore team-based mode; and Team Instant Action, a mix of fast-paced action in a team-based environment.

Before you ask, YES, Crytek has optimized the engine so Crysis Warhead will run on “a wide range of PCs.” So says EA, anyway.
